Dubai: Emirates airline's cargo unit, Emirates SkyCargo, said on Wednesday it will connect more businesses in Vietnam with trade opportunities across its global network with the launch of a daily passenger service on June 4, 2012.
The company will use the 240-tonne weekly belly-hold capacity of the aircraft to stimulate trade between Ho Chi Minh City, its Dubai hub and more than 120 other destinations, it said in a statement, adding that Ho Chi Minh City will become the 14th Emirates SkyCargo point in the Far East, strengthening its commitment to the region, with major exporters - such as Hong Kong, China, Japan and Korea, already operating on the carrier's trade lanes to points throughout Europe, the Middle East, Africa and North America.
